Elderly shower install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ing showers to improve safety, accessibility, and convenience for seniors. These services typically include installing walk-in showers, low-threshold entries, or barrier-free designs that eliminate the need to step over high edges. Contractors may also add grab bars, non-slip flooring, and seating options to create a more secure bathing environment. Such installations aim to make daily routines easier and reduce the risk of slips and falls, providing peace of mind for both seniors and their caregivers.
This service helps address common bathroom-related concerns faced by older adults, such as difficulty stepping over traditional bathtub edges, limited mobility, or balance issues. Outdated or poorly designed showers can become hazardous, especially if they lack appropriate safety features. Elderly shower installation can transform a standard bathroom into a safer space, minimizing accident risks and promoting independence. It’s a practical solution for families seeking to adapt their homes for aging in place or for seniors who want a safer bathing experience.

The overview below groups typical Elderly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Princeton,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Basic shower modifications or upgrades for elderly safety typically range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ering tasks like installing grab bars or replacing showerheads.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Partial Shower Remodels - Mid-sized projects, such as replacing shower enclosures or adding non-slip flooring, generally c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These are common for homeowners seeking enhanced safety features without a full overhaul.
Full Shower Replacement - Complete installation of a new shower system can range from $3,500 to $7,000, depending on materials and complexity. Many local contractors handle projects in this range, with larger, more complex jobs reaching higher prices.
Larger or Custom Installations - Extensive modifications or custom-designed showers for elderly accessibility can exceed $7,000, with some high-end setups reaching $10,000 or more. These projects are less frequent but are handled by specialists for specialized need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
